The Copernican system is an idea proposed by the Polish astronomer Nicolaus Copernicus (1473–1543) that the sun is at the centre of the solar system, with the planets (including the earth) orbiting it. WebPlato and Aristotle (300 BC) postulated that the Earth was a sphere but still a geocentric, earth centered universe. Claudius Ptolemy (85-165 AD) of Alexandria devised a complex system of “epicycles” to account for planets that appeared to go backward, or in retrograde. Anaximander of Miletus (611-546 BC) Among the first Greek philosophers to suggest a geocentric system: Earth was a flat disk (cylinder) fixed and unmoving at the center. Sun, Moon & Stars were affixed to rotating crystalline spheres centered on the Earth.
